ESPN Reporter Breaks Down in Tears at Super Bowl in Emotional Segment On Live TV

John Sutcliffe watched on as Bad Bunny performed at the Super Bowl.

A reporter from ESPN had tears in his eyes after watching Bad Bunny's much-talked-about Super Bowl halftime show.

Puerto Rican artist Bad Bunny, real name Benito Antonio Martínez Ocasio, made history on Sunday evening by becoming the first Super Bowl halftime show headliner to perform entirely in Spanish.

Ocasio's 13-minute cameo, which included hits like “Nuevayol”, "DTMF" and "Baile Inolvidable", included Lady Gaga and Ricky Martin as special guest performers before he ended the performance by shouting "God Bless America".

The celebration of Latino heritage at the halftime show was praised by many, including ESPN reporter John Sutcliffe, who was visibly emotional following Bad Bunny's performance in Santa Clara, California.

"We should feel proud," said Sutcliffe, who had tears in his eyes as he spoke to viewers. "Benito sang in Spanish at the most important American party."


Sutciffe also said that he has never felt so represented during his time in the United States.

"Honestly, it was very moving," he said. "The message Bonnie sent, whether you like his music or not, was full of love, culture, and affection, in a world where suddenly everyone seems to be fighting."

"Whether you’re in Mexico, Argentina, Colombia, Chile, wherever you are, it’s okay to have a tear in your eye and feel proud that Benito sang in Spanish at the most important celebration in the United States," added Sutcliffe. "Long live Bad Bunny."

Donald Trump reacts to Super Bowl halftime show featuring Bad Bunny

Shortly after Bad Bunny finished his set at Levi's Stadium, US President Trump made his feelings clear on Truth Social.

"The Super Bowl Halftime Show is absolutely terrible, one of the worst, EVER! It makes no sense, is an affront to the Greatness of America, and doesn’t represent our standards of Success, Creativity, or Excellence," he wrote.

"Nobody understands a word this guy is saying, and the dancing is disgusting, especially for young children that are watching from throughout the U.S.A., and all over the World."

Trump added: "This 'Show' is just a 'slap in the face' to our Country, which is setting new standards and records every single day - including the Best Stock Market and 401(k)s in History! There is nothing inspirational about this mess of a Halftime Show and watch, it will get great reviews from the Fake News Media, because they haven’t got a clue of what is going on in the REAL WORLD - And, by the way, the NFL should immediately replace its ridiculous new Kickoff Rule. MAKE AMERICA GREAT AGAIN! President DONALD J. TRUMP."

Trump previously suggested the halftime show headliner was one of the reasons he was staying away from Super Bowl LX.

"I’m anti-them. I think it’s a terrible choice. All it does is sow hatred. Terrible," he said of Bad Bunny and Green Day, who opened the event.
